Transaction e301c9ea7e79038466f3dd87cc3c2f455f1343ba81f317e5828681d4fecc06e7
1 Input
1 Output
-
e301c9ea7e79038466f3dd87cc3c2f455f1343ba81f317e5828681d4fecc06e7:0
- value
- 3401713
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d701a967d338fc5059ef23b4c4617f13b3c87a27 OP_EQUAL
- address
- 3MHsCFHKeHDozm2LXzxjUxJ1gXdxWEifnu